Vitamins B1, B2, B6, B12, niacin, pantothenic acid and biotin contribute to the maintenance of normal energy-yielding metabolism, while folic acid, vitamins B6 and B12 contribute to the maintenance of proper homocysteine metabolism. B vitamins have been shown to play an important role in the regulation of mitochondrial enzymes, and a deficiency of these compounds reduces mitochondrial function. Riboflavin, pyridoxine, niacin, pantothenic acid, folic acid and cobalamin have been attributed to the reduction of tiredness and fatigue. In addition, vitamins B1, B2, B6, B12, niacin and biotin contribute to the proper functioning of the nervous system and - together with folic acid - support psychological functions. Studies have shown that supplementation with B vitamins can have a positive effect on mood and also reduce stress. These compounds also support the immune system (vitamins B6, B12 and folic acid in particular are responsible for this). It has been shown that a deficiency in B vitamins can increase the risk of cardiovascular and musculoskeletal disorders and cognitive impairment. In addition, the B vitamin complex supports the condition of the mucous membranes and skin - this includes riboflavin, niacin and biotin. Vitamin B2, on the other hand, has properties that protect cells from oxidative stress - and therefore from free radicals. Riboflavin contributes to the maintenance of proper iron metabolism and helps maintain normal red blood cells, while vitamin B12 supports their optimal production. B vitamins are obtained primarily from the diet. Thiamine can be found in meat, fish, and whole grains. Riboflavin can be found in milk, eggs, and lean meats, among others. Niacin is found in both animal (e.g., poultry) and vegetable (e.g., nuts) foods. Pantothenic acid (a form of vitamin B5) is mainly found in chicken, beef, and whole grains. Sources of vitamin B6 include liver and fish, as well as starchy vegetables. Biotin can be obtained by eating organ meats, fish, eggs, and seeds and nuts. Green vegetables (e.g., spinach and Brussels sprouts) are rich in folate, while vitamin B12 is mainly found in animal foods (e.g., meat, fish, eggs, and dairy), which is why vegans and vegetarians are often deficient in this nutrient. B vitamin deficiencies can manifest themselves in a variety of ways, depending on how severe the deficiency is and what nutrients are missing. The most common symptoms of insufficient B complex deficiency are muscle pain, paresthesia, inflammation of the corners of the mouth, rough skin, fatigue, sleep and coordination disorders, peripheral neuropathy, anemia, depressed mood, cognitive dysfunction and immune suppression.
